    Former Indian Cricket Star Pays Tribute to Son on Birthday Amid Personal Transition

    A prominent athlete took to social media to celebrate his young son’s special day, sharing an endearing moment between father and child. Hardik Himanshu paid tribute to his partner-in-crime Agastya as the little one marked another year of growth and learning. In a video posted on the popular platform, the duo engaged in a game together while radiating joy. Hardik beamed with pride and affection as Agastya mimicked his movements playfully.

    In the heartwarming caption, Hardik called Agastya his whole heart and continued source of motivation each day. He expressed deep love and gratitude for the toddler using an array of emoticons. The post comes after Hardik and Agastya’s mother Natasa recently announced they were pursuing separate paths going forward as life partners, though remaining dedicated co-parents.

    The former committed themselves to continuing nurturing Agastya’s happiness and best interests above all else. Fans of the celebrated athlete flooded the comments with birthday wishes and messages of support during this significant transition period. Hardik and Natasa originally found romance amid the challenges of the global crisis, going on to tie the knot and welcome their bundle of joy into the world shortly after. For two memorable years, the young family celebrated milestones publicly while cementing their bond.

    Though choosing to walk independent paths, their priority lies in providing Agastya with the care, stability and love every child deserves as he grows.
